and Roger Is One Of 2025's Most Special Games, And It's Cheap
Briefly

The game provides a short yet impactful narrative experience where players engage with the story of a couple facing dementia. With a runtime of only one hour and a low price of $5, it offers a unique combination of puzzle-solving and storytelling. The player participates in various everyday tasks that become challenging due to the woman's condition, revealing the deeper emotional struggles and experiences involved. The game employs an unmarked button system, where memorization of actions is key to progression, enhancing the narrative immersion.
The game is a unique narrative adventure playable on Switch and PC, integrating game design into storytelling seamlessly within a one-hour runtime.
It's a gut-punch of narrative told almost entirely through a puzzle-driven interface, reminiscent of puzzle-centric games with emotional depth.
